
Mid frequency sputtering is a common thin film deposition technique used to deposit metal or compound thin films, such as metal oxides, nitrides, etc., on substrate surfaces. The intermediate frequency sputtering power supply can provide stable electrical energy, control the current and voltage during the sputtering process, and ensure the uniformity and quality of the film. In the manufacturing process of liquid crystal displays (LCDs) and organic light-emitting diodes (OLEDs), intermediate frequency sputtering technology is required to deposit transparent conductive oxide (such as ITO) thin films or metal thin films. The intermediate frequency sputtering power supply can provide sufficient power and stability to ensure high-quality deposition of thin films.
